Dish & Tell (Bitch Mix) is the original version made in 1990. The actual first demo mix was made by Gert van Veen, the remix with the vocals (Bitch Mix) was constructed by Eddy De Clercq together with Gert in his studio in Utrecht. The vocal samples came from an original acapella by Loleatta Holloway who used to perform this sort of speech live during her shows.referencing Dish & Tell 99 (CD, Maxi-Single) GO 2202-3

For those who wants to know, the Mars And Venus track is nothing more than a repeated long bleep synth effect, and the Flying Carpet Ride is only some rhythms and bass for all 3 and something minutes... DJ tools, probably. referencing Dish & Tell (12", 45 RPM) BANG 005
the samples on this record come from what I believe was a rare live concert given by Ms. Loleatta Holloway at some NY underground club like Better Days or the Garage around the early 80's it was played only by the resident DJ (fill in the famous name here) for mixing purposes under the condition it would not be shared with anyone under ANY circumstances..however Junior Vasquez got ahold of it and released it as "Ellis-D - B2 My Loleatta (Scream Apella)" in 1988 (http://www.discogs.com/release/83641)referencing Dish & Tell (12", 45 RPM) BANG 005
